Study Attribute | Value |
---|---|
CEBS Accession Number: | 002-02797-0002-0000-9 |
Chemical Name: | Selenium sulfide |
CASRN: | 7446-34-6 |
NTP Study Type: | Genetic Toxicology - Mammalian Cell Cytogenetics |
NTP Study ID: | 807686_CA |
Study Result: | Positive |
Activation | Trial | Trial Call |
---|---|---|
No Activation | 1 | Weakly Positive* |
Induced Rat Liver S9 | 1_S9 | Weakly Positive |
No Activation | 2 | Positive |
